Powerhouse Put-in is a whitewater access point located on the Hoosic River in the Town of Schaghticoke, Rensselaer County, New York. This put-in serves paddlers looking to access whitewater sections of the Hoosic and is situated near the Powerhouse area, which gives the access point its name. The location provides a starting point for kayakers and canoeists interested in exploring this northeastern river system.
